Effects Of Volume Control Guided by Body Composition Monitor (BCM) on Blood Pressure and Cardiac Condition in Hemodialysis Patients
NCT00974857 · Status: COMPLETED · Phase: PHASE4 · Type: INTERVENTIONAL · Enrollment: 126
Last updated 2013-09-09
Summary
This prospective, randomized, controlled study aims to evaluate the usefulness of the new body composition monitor (BCM) device as a method to improve volume control in hemodialysis (HD) patients and compare the results with those obtained by conventional volume control modalities.

Interventions
- DEVICE
-
BCM
Overhydration (OH) in liters will be estimated with the BCM (Body Composition Monitor, Fresenius Medical Care, Deutschland GmbH) in order to determine dry weight at least once a month before a dialysis session.
- OTHER
-
control group
BCM results obtained at the beginning, at the 6th, and 12th months will not be given to the treating physicians. Dry weight estimation will be guided by clinical findings, telecardiography, and echocardiography as used to be.
